Tallahassee Community College adds three bachelor’s degree programs

Tallahassee Community College received approval from the State Board of Education to add three new bachelor’s degree programs: Bachelor of Applied Science in Business Administration, Bachelor of Science in Elementary Education, and Bachelor of Science in Exceptional Student Education.  “We are excited to receive approval for three new degrees,” Tallahassee Community College’s President Jim Murdaugh….

Quincy teen convicted of murder

A Quincy teen was convicted of first-degree murder on Friday, March 24 for the shooting death of a Tallahassee teen. Prosecutors say shortly after midnight on January 26, 2021, the defendant executed Jalen Jones.  It was Jones’ 18th birthday. Groundbreaking ceremony held for new apartment complex in Quincy

The City of Quincy, in partnership with the Gadsden County Development Council, hosted a groundbreaking ceremony at the site of a future apartment complex on Tuesday, March 14.
